The Times of India Centre raps Karnataka, says notification on wildlife articles are 'bad in law'

Centre criticizes Karnataka govt for a notification under the Wildlife (Protection) Act, 1972, demanding return of wildlife articles, termed 'bad in law.' Rollback ordered. Karnataka issued the notification after amending the Act, following a participant's arrest for possessing tiger claws in 2023 from a Kannada TV reality show. Illegal wildlife artifacts must be surrendered within 30 days.

The Times of India Labourers from Jharkhand killed, injured in Imphal shooting

Unidentified assailants killed a migrant labourer and wounded two workers from Jharkhand in Imphal amid ethnic conflict in Manipur. The victims, hired for a construction project, are recovering at Raj Medicity. A suo motu case has been registered by the police.

The Times of India West Bengal Raj Bhavan staffers defy summons, get police notice

Three Raj Bhavan employees summoned at Kolkata's Hare Street police station, including S S Rajput and contractual employees Kusum Chetri and Sant Lal, did not appear. Police issued a notice for Tuesday. The incident involves allegations against Governor C V Ananda Bose.

The Times of India Wheat buy may miss target, but set to cross 2023 mark

Govt agencies aim to exceed last year's wheat procurement of 262 lakh tonnes, targeting 270 lakh tonnes despite lower estimates. Madhya Pradesh faces a 33% decrease. Punjab and Haryana report higher purchases. Uttar Pradesh and Rajasthan show substantial increases but contribute only 18 lakh tonnes to the central pool.

The Times of India Pole collapses, falls on running train; 3 passengers injured

Three passengers, including a child, were injured near Raipur when an unauthorized drilling by Chhattisgarh State Electricity Board (CSEB) caused a trackside pole to collapse on the 18030 Shalimar-Lokmanya Tilak Express. The incident, which injured Soumya Mondal in an AC coach, occurred at Urkura station.

The Times of India 'Bangladeshi pirates' hack forest guard to death in Sundarbans

A 59-year-old forest guard, Amalendu Halder, was hacked to death in Sundarbans Tiger Reserve by Bangladeshi pirates. The incident underscores acute staff shortage, with only 36 guards compared to the sanctioned 110. Amalendu Halder was from Raidighi and posted at Netidhopani camp.
